private bool ReflectionTryWritePrimitiveArray(JsonWriterDelegator jsonWriter, object obj, Type underlyingType, Type itemType, XmlDictionaryString collectionItemName) { PrimitiveDataContract primitiveContract = PrimitiveDataContract.GetPrimitiveDataContract(itemType); if (primitiveContract == null) { return(false); } XmlDictionaryString itemNamespace = null; switch (itemType.GetTypeCode()) { case TypeCode.Boolean: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onBooleanArray((bool[])obj, collectionItemName, itemNamespace); break; case TypeCode.DateTime: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onDateTimeArray((DateTime[])obj, collectionItemName, itemNamespace); break; case TypeCode.Decimal: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onDecimalArray((decimal[])obj, collectionItemName, itemNamespace); break; case TypeCode.Int32: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onInt32Array((int[])obj, collectionItemName, itemNamespace); break; case TypeCode.Int64: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onInt64Array((long[])obj, collectionItemName, itemNamespace); break; case TypeCode.Single: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onSingleArray((float[])obj, collectionItemName, itemNamespace); break; case TypeCode.Double: ReflectionWriteArrayAttribute(jsonWriter); jsonWriter.WriteJsonDoubleArray((double[])obj, collectionItemName, itemNamespace); break; default: return(false); } return(true); }
public void ReflectionWriteCollection(XmlWriterDelegator xmlWriter, object obj, XmlObjectSerializerWriteContextComplexJson context, CollectionDataContract collectionContract) { JsonWriterDelegator jsonWriter = xmlWriter as JsonWriterDelegator; if (jsonWriter == null) { throw new ArgumentException(nameof(xmlWriter)); } XmlDictionaryString itemName = context.CollectionItemName; if (collectionContract.Kind == CollectionKind.Array) { context.IncrementArrayCount(jsonWriter, (Array)obj); Type itemType = collectionContract.ItemType; if (!ReflectionTryWritePrimitiveArray(jsonWriter, obj, collectionContract.UnderlyingType, itemType, itemName)) { ReflectionWriteArrayAttribute(jsonWriter); Array array = (Array)obj; PrimitiveDataContract primitiveContract = PrimitiveDataContract.GetPrimitiveDataContract(itemType); for (int i = 0; i < array.Length; ++i) { _reflectionClassWriter.ReflectionWriteStartElement(jsonWriter, itemName); _reflectionClassWriter.ReflectionWriteValue(jsonWriter, context, itemType, array.GetValue(i), false, primitiveContract); _reflectionClassWriter.ReflectionWriteEndElement(jsonWriter); } } } else { collectionContract.IncrementCollectionCount(jsonWriter, obj, context); IEnumerator enumerator = collectionContract.GetEnumeratorForCollection(obj); bool canWriteSimpleDictionary = collectionContract.Kind == CollectionKind.GenericDictionary || collectionContract.Kind == CollectionKind.Dictionary; bool useSimpleDictionaryFormat = context.UseSimpleDictionaryFormat; if (canWriteSimpleDictionary && useSimpleDictionaryFormat) { ReflectionWriteObjectAttribute(jsonWriter); Type[] itemTypeGenericArguments = collectionContract.ItemType.GetGenericArguments(); Type dictionaryValueType = itemTypeGenericArguments.Length == 2 ? itemTypeGenericArguments[1] : null; while (enumerator.MoveNext()) { object current = enumerator.Current; object key = ((IKeyValue)current).Key; object value = ((IKeyValue)current).Value; _reflectionClassWriter.ReflectionWriteStartElement(jsonWriter, key.ToString()); _reflectionClassWriter.ReflectionWriteValue(jsonWriter, context, dictionaryValueType ?? value.GetType(), value, false, primitiveContractForParamType: null); _reflectionClassWriter.ReflectionWriteEndElement(jsonWriter); } } else { ReflectionWriteArrayAttribute(jsonWriter); PrimitiveDataContract primitiveContractForType = PrimitiveDataContract.GetPrimitiveDataContract(collectionContract.UnderlyingType); if (primitiveContractForType != null && primitiveContractForType.UnderlyingType != Globals.TypeOfObject) { while (enumerator.MoveNext()) { object current = enumerator.Current; context.IncrementItemCount(1); primitiveContractForType.WriteXmlElement(jsonWriter, current, context, itemName, null /*namespace*/); } } else { Type elementType = collectionContract.GetCollectionElementType(); bool isDictionary = collectionContract.Kind == CollectionKind.Dictionary || collectionContract.Kind == CollectionKind.GenericDictionary; DataContract itemContract = null; JsonDataContract jsonDataContract = null; if (isDictionary) { itemContract = XmlObjectSerializerWriteContextComplexJson.GetRevisedItemContract(collectionContract.ItemContract); jsonDataContract = JsonDataContract.GetJsonDataContract(itemContract); } while (enumerator.MoveNext()) { object current = enumerator.Current; context.IncrementItemCount(1); _reflectionClassWriter.ReflectionWriteStartElement(jsonWriter, itemName); if (isDictionary) { jsonDataContract.WriteJsonValue(jsonWriter, current, context, collectionContract.ItemType.TypeHandle); } else { _reflectionClassWriter.ReflectionWriteValue(jsonWriter, context, elementType, current, false, primitiveContractForParamType: null); } _reflectionClassWriter.ReflectionWriteEndElement(jsonWriter); } } } } }
